Leaf Spot
Helminthosporium
If Leaf Spot goes untreated it will evolve into crown and root rot or melting out.
Management
Increase mowing height and avoid excess nitrogen fertility. If necessary, a Fungicide can be applied for Disease Control.
Prevention
Avoid cutting grass to low, maintain proper cultural practices and aerate the soil to promote water drainage.
Identification
- Purplish-brown spots with tan center
- Leaves begin to wilt
- Thinning of grass
Causes
- 40-80°F temperatures
- Areas of 10 or more hours of wetness a day
- Low mowing heights
- High amounts of nitrogen
